Whether you are buying a piece of land or receiving an estate, obtaining professional help for title transfers is highly recommended to bypass expensive delays.Understanding the Transfer Process The procedure for transferring a title involves multiple key stages , typically starting with the signing of a legal deed. After the document is legally signed, the timeline for government dues starts. Below are the main steps in which professional guidance is most helpful:Document Preparation: Drafting and notarizing the Deed of Sale, ensuring all conditions protect the parties involved. Revenue Assessment: Submitting documents with the BIR to calculate Capital Gains Tax (CGT) and Documentary Stamp Tax (DST).Securing the eCAR: Getting the Electronic Certificate Authorizing Registration (eCAR) , which is a mandatory requirement for the Land Registration Authority.Local Government Tax: Settling the transfer tax at the City legal assistance transferring property philippines or Municipal Treasurer’s Office .Title Issuance: Submitting all clearances to the Registry of Deeds to receive the new Transfer Certificate of Title (TCT).
